For spark/ignite initiative the `Achievements` panel is introduced in settings panel. I like that feature and collect all badges by trying all defined actions. As time goes by the project decide to replace some features such as customizer or hackerspace, and I'm not sure if Sharing app or Theme Editor(Studio) will be shipped in 2.5. So not all the badges in the `Achievements` panel will not be collectible for users in shipping devices. I'd suggest remove outdated badges and redesign some badges to * help user familiar with os and try new features * honor the Mozilla's value * encourage participation Here are some suggest actions to earn badges: Help user familiar with os and try new features * first time change home screens * first time pin the web * first time click user guide through settings>Help panel Honor the Mozilla's value * first time use privacy browsing * first time check app permissions through settings>App * first time change search engine through rocketbar * login with firefox account * first time read about:credit page through settings>Device Information>Credits panel Encourage participation * login to buddyup or bugzilla lite We could pick some of easy to achieve items and replace the deprecated badges for 2.5. For the rest we could plan and brainstorm it in Orlando for v3.0. Interested? regards -- Fred
